Konami unveils Boktai sequel

Illuminating.

The latest issue of Japanese magazine V-Jump contains the first screenshots and details of Konami's Zoku Bokua no Taiyo, the sequel to Hideo Kojima's quirky handheld project Boktai: The Sun is in Your Hand.

Although the original Boktai has still yet to make it out in Europe, it's unlikely that you need a detailed recap, as the game is already as notorious as it is intriguing. Equipped with a sun sensor on the cartridge, Boktai is a vampire hunting action RPG that forces you to head outside into natural light to vanquish the photosensitive undead.

Word on the sequel seems to be simply that hero Django has visibly gained a new sword, that the sun sensor will be employed again to an even greater extent, and that the sequel is due out in Japan this summer - which is just as well really!
